Bernardo Silva's contract with Manchester City will expire at the end of the season, prompting his representative, Jorge Mendes, to offer him to Real Madrid. Real Madrid appreciates Silva's football abilities, noting his impressive 46 appearances for City this season. Despite this, Real Madrid has no current plans to sign him, as he was not part of their strategy. The team has been lacking experience in midfield since Toni Kroos and Luka Modric, but Silva's connections to Barcelona may influence their decision.
